Sony: 'PS3 has the best exclusives'
Published Tuesday, Jul 29 2008, 20:43 BST | By David Gibbon

PS3 exclusive GT5
Responding to the issue of Microsoft's investment in Xbox 360 'exclusive' content, Hirai said: "On the exclusivity front, whether it’s downloadable or not, one of the unrivalled strengths we have, and we’ve proven this time and time again, is the power of our internal worldwide studios. Our first-party product is obviously platform exclusive and is the best out there.
"We’ve talked about a raft of great titles, whether that’s Little Big Planet, Resistance 2, SoCom, God Of War 3, Killzone 2, MaG and Motorstorm: Pacific Rift."
He continued: "Secondly, if we talk about Blu-Ray, there’s a lot of capacity there. Our discussion with a lot of the publishers is about how the PS3 version of a game has the capacity to exclusive things consumers will be interested in - interviews with the makers of the game, documentary on the franchise or 'making of...' footage.
"That’s as well as additional weapons, levels, tools and characters. Those things very much differentiate our offerings over and above other versions of the same game.”
